Questions & Answers

What companies run services between João Pessoa, Brazil and Genipabú, Brazil?

Azul and LATAM Chile fly from Presidente Castro Pinto International Airport (JPA) to Pinto Martins – Fortaleza International Airport (FOR) twice daily. Alternatively, Guanabara operates a bus from João Pessoa to Terminal Rodoviário de Fortaleza Eng. João Thomé hourly. Tickets cost R$220–750 and the journey takes 11h 24m.
